Signature win...and then some.  Tough to put a capper on the Boston Celtics ending the 54 game home winning streak of the Golden State Warriors and becoming the first team in the 2015-16 NBA campaign to defeat the Dubs at the Oracle.  First off, how in the world did the Celts do this on a second night of a back-to-back, without Jae Crowder...and against a team that was 68-7?! Not only is this the trademark win of the Brad Stevens era, but was winning on Friday even more valuable than winning a playoff series?
Leon Powe is today’s guest with LHR to talk about Friday’s huge win.  As well as: Who would win, Leon’s 2008 Celtics or this year’s Warriors or San Antonio Spurs team? How attractive is the Celtics situation to players in and around the league and can Boston be an enjoyable city to young NBA athletes?
That’s not all, this week’s edition of Celtics Beat has the Celtics pregame segment for tonight’s game against the Los Angeles Lakers.  Around the NBA in 5 is back as well, to, you guessed it: Pile on the D’Angelo Russell and Nick Young debacle.
